Just What Does “Dry” Really Mean in the Cider World? Hard cider was once the most popular beverage in America—in fact, colonial settlers (even children) drank cider in place of water because public wells were considered unsanitary. But cider’s popularity sharply declined as immigrants brought over beer from Europe, and by the early 1900s, hard cider had all but disappeared.
